GdS: Pioli to name unchanged XI for Milan’s encounter with Verona

By Isak Möller -

Contrary to previous reports, Stefano Pioli won’t be making any changes to the starting XI for AC Milan’s game against Hellas Verona tomorrow evening. Consistency is what he has opted for, in other words. 

During the week, some sources have suggested that Junior Messias and/or Ante Rebic could get the chance from start against Verona. However, as per Gazzetta Dello Sport, the XI won’t change from the 2-0 defeat against Chelsea.

This means that Olivier Giroud will keep his spot up front, while Brahim Diaz will be the ‘makeshift’ right-winger. The latter actually did well against Chelsea (subbed off after the red card), but the striker’s performance was criticised.

In any case, Pioli wants his side to bounce back with a strong performance and keep up with Napoli. The Partenopei will play just before Milan’s clash and the outcome of that will be interesting to follow.

Probable Milan XI (4-3-3): Tatarusanu; Kalulu, Gabbia, Tomori, Hernandez; Krunic, Bennacer, Tonali; Diaz, Giroud, Leao.
